Understanding Machinery Air Freight Costs from China

Determining the exact `shipping costs` for machinery via air freight involves several key variables. Unlike sea freight, air cargo rates are often calculated based on either the actual weight or the volumetric weight of the shipment, whichever is greater.

The destination country and specific airport also play a significant role in the overall `freight rates`. Distances, fuel surcharges, and local handling fees at the destination port all contribute to the final price.

A typical cost breakdown for `machinery air freight from China` includes the air freight rate itself, terminal handling charges (THC) at both origin and destination, and local delivery fees. Customs duties and taxes, alongside any necessary insurance, are additional considerations.

Market conditions, such as peak seasons or fuel price fluctuations, can also impact air freight prices. Therefore, obtaining a detailed quote that outlines all potential charges is essential for accurate budgeting and avoiding unexpected expenses.

Navigating Transit Times and Delivery Schedules for Machinery

Air freight is renowned for its speed, offering unparalleled `transit time` efficiency for machinery imports. Typical `China to USA air freight transit time` can range from 3 to 7 days, depending on the service level and specific route.

For destinations in Europe, transit times are similarly swift, often within 4 to 8 days. Shipments to Australia generally fall into a similar window, emphasizing the global reach of air cargo networks.

Service options typically include `express machinery shipping` for the fastest delivery, or standard air freight, which offers a balance of speed and cost-effectiveness. The choice depends heavily on your urgency and budget.

Key Considerations for Shipping Machinery by Air

Successful `machinery air freight from China` requires meticulous attention to several critical details. Proper packaging is paramount to protect sensitive equipment during air transit, which can involve significant vibrations and pressure changes.

Machinery typically requires robust crating, often custom-built, with internal bracing and shock-absorbing materials. Ensuring that all components are secured and protected against moisture is also vital for safe arrival.

Furthermore, comprehensive documentation is non-negotiable. This includes a comm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ading (air waybill), and any specific permits or licenses required for your type of machinery in the destination country.

Navigating `customs` procedures and regulations is another crucial aspect. Engaging a knowledgeable customs brokerage service can prevent delays and ensure compliance with all import laws, avoiding costly penalties.

Finally, understanding the specific `cargo handling` requirements for your machinery, such as whether it needs specialized lifting equipment or temperature control, will ensure a smooth process from origin to destination.

Shipping Method Comparison for Machinery from China

This table provides a clear overview of the primary methods for shipping machinery from China, highlighting their key characteristics to help you decide.

It outlines the typical cost ranges, expected transit times, ideal use cases, and inherent limitations for each transportation mode.

Shipping MethodCost RangeTransit TimeBest ForLimitations
Air FreightHigh3-8 DaysUrgent, High-Value, Small-to-Medium MachineryHigh Cost, Volume/Weight Restrictions
Sea Freight (FCL/LCL)Low15-45 DaysLarge, Heavy, Non-Urgent Machinery, Bulk ShipmentsSlow Transit, Port Congestion, Longer Lead Times
Rail Freight (China-Europe)Medium15-20 DaysMid-Size Machinery, Europe-Bound, Cost-Sensitive but Faster than SeaLimited Destinations, Rail Infrastructure Dependent

Alternative Strategies and Hybrid Solutions

Beyond choosing a single method, alternative strategies and hybrid solutions can offer optimized `logistics solutions for machinery`. For instance, combining sea and air freight can provide a balance of speed and cost.

A common hybrid approach involves shipping machinery by sea to a transshipment hub, then transferring it to air freight for the final leg. This ‘Sea-Air’ option is faster than pure sea freight and more economical than pure air.

For smaller, critical components, utilizing an express service might be a better fit than standard air cargo. These services often provide guaranteed delivery times and enhanced tracking for `time-sensitive equipment delivery`.

Conversely, if `cost-saving strategies` are paramount and urgency is low, consolidating smaller machinery parts into a Less than Container Load (LCL) sea shipment can be highly economical compared to dedicated air freight.

Case Study 1: Urgent Production Line Component

This case involved a manufacturing plant facing a critical breakdown, requiring an immediate replacement part for their automated production line. Speed was the absolute priority to prevent significant financial losses.

DetailDescription
RouteShanghai, China -> Chicago, USA
CargoPrecision CNC machine spindle, 1.5 CBM, 350 kg
ContainerSpecialized air cargo pallet (ULD)
Shipping DetailsCarrier/Service: Major airline (e.g., Cathay Pacific Cargo), Port of Loading: PVG, Port of Discharge: ORD, Route Type: Direct air cargo
Cost BreakdownAir Freight: $2,800, Origin Charges: $250, Destination Charges: $300, Customs & Duties (estimated): $180, Total Landed Cost: $3,530
TimelineBooking to Loading: 1 day, Air Transit: 2 days, Customs Clearance: 1 day, Total Door-to-Door: 4 days
Key InsightRapid response and efficient customs clearance were crucial. Utilizing an express service ensured minimal production downtime, validating the higher cost.

Frequently Asked Questions

What types of machinery can be shipped via air freight from China?
Most types of machinery, especially high-value, time-sensitive, or smaller-to-medium sized equipment, are suitable. This includes industrial components, electronic devices, medical apparatus, and critical spare parts.
How is air freight cost calculated for machinery?
Costs are typically based on the greater of actual weight or volumetric weight. Factors like destination, fuel surcharges, and terminal handling fees also contribute to the final `shipping costs`.
What documentation is required for machinery air freight?
Essential documents include a commercial invoice, packing list, air waybill, and any specific import permits or licenses. Accurate and complete documentation is crucial for smooth `customs clearance`.
How long does machinery air freight take from China to the USA?
Typically, `China to USA air freight transit time` ranges from 3 to 7 days, depending on the service selected (express or standard) and the specific origin and destination airports.
Can oversized machinery be shipped by air?
Yes, but with limitations. Oversized machinery might require specialized cargo planes or disassembly. Dimensions and weight are critical factors, and careful planning is necessary for `heavy equipment delivery`.
Is insurance necessary for machinery air freight?
While air cargo is generally secure, insuring high-value machinery is highly recommended. It provides financial protection against unforeseen damage, loss, or theft during transit, safeguarding your investment.
What are the advantages of using a freight forwarder for machinery air freight?
A freight forwarder manages all logistics, including documentation, customs, and carrier selection. Their expertise simplifies the process, saves time, and ensures compliance for `international machinery shipping`.
Are there any peak seasons that affect air freight rates for machinery?
Yes, rates can increase during peak seasons like Chinese New Year, Golden Week, and the Q4 holiday period. Planning ahead or booking in advance can help mitigate these seasonal surcharges.
